comparison nodejs/observer.m4 @ 675:c643af2095c5

Keep and retrieve respective js object to/from property store
author Thinker K.F. Li <thinker@branda.to>
date Fri, 06 Aug 2010 00:56:26 +0800
parents b6fb543d69ee
children 799c852b9065
comparison
equal deleted inserted replaced
674:5c8387fd123e 675:c643af2095c5
9 [OBJ([observer], [observer_t])]), 9 [OBJ([observer], [observer_t])]),
10 METHOD([remove_observer], [_subject_remove_observer], 10 METHOD([remove_observer], [_subject_remove_observer],
11 (OBJ([observer], [observer], [observer_t])), 1, [])]) 11 (OBJ([observer], [observer], [observer_t])), 1, [])])
12 12
13 STRUCT([event], [event_t], 13 STRUCT([event], [event_t],
14 [INT([type]), OBJ([tgt], [subject], [subject_t]), 14 [INT([type]),
15 OBJ([cur_tgt], [subject], [subject_t]), INT([flags])], []) 15 ACCESSOR([tgt], [xnjsmb_event_tgt_getter], [xnjsmb_event_tgt_setter]),
16 ACCESSOR([cur_tgt], [xnjsmb_event_cur_tgt_getter],
17 [xnjsmb_event_cur_tgt_setter]),
18 INT([flags])], [])